Speaker of the House Mike Johnson said that he is going to plan a meeting between himself, Elon Musk, and House members of his party.
Speaker Johnson met with Musk at the White House last week, where they discussed potential changes to the federal government. The House speaker hopes that a meeting with members of his party may bring the Congressional majority up-to-date on behind-the-scenes discussions, many of which are linked to the Department of Government Efficiency (DOGE) and its work to cut costs and audit government data.
“We’re trying to figure out logistics, but he’s anxious to share what he’s finding, and a lot of things he’s told me in our private meetings, I said we have to make sure all the members understand the degree of the fraud, waste, and abuse and how egregious it is,” Speaker Johnson said.
Special Advisor Musk met with members of the Senate majority late last week to discuss DOGE’s work. The senators encouraged more collaboration with Congress and increased transparency.
